Q: Why does my DeWalt drill bit keep slipping even after tightening?
A: Slippage is usually caused by debris in the chuck jaws, a worn collet, or an improperly sized bit shank. Clean the chuck with a brush, check for damage, and ensure the bit shank matches the chuck’s size range (typically 1/16" to 1/2"). If the issue persists, the collet may need replacement.
Q: Can I use a DeWalt drill bit in a different brand’s chuck?
A: Yes, but compatibility depends on the shank size and chuck type. Most keyless chucks accept standard 1/4" or 3/8" shanks, but keyed chucks may require a specific key. Always verify the chuck’s size range before inserting a bit to avoid damage.
Q: How often should I clean my DeWalt chuck?
A: Clean the chuck jaws after every few bit changes or if you notice debris buildup. Use a wire brush or compressed air to remove dust and metal shavings. Regular cleaning prevents wear and ensures a secure grip on new bits.
Q: What’s the best way to remove a stuck drill bit from a DeWalt chuck?
A: If a bit is seized, avoid brute force. Spray the chuck with penetrating oil (like WD-40) and let it sit for 10–15 minutes. Then, gently tap the chuck with a rubber mallet while turning the sleeve counterclockwise. If the bit still won’t budge, use a pair of vise grips to grip the shank and turn it slowly.

Q: How do I know if my DeWalt chuck needs replacement?
A: Signs include difficulty tightening/loosening bits, visible wear on the jaws, or a loose feel when the chuck is closed. If the collet no longer grips bits securely or the sleeve moves freely without resistance, it’s time for a replacement. DeWalt offers OEM chucks for most models.
